So, what exactly happens when we raise 10 to the power of 2? In simple terms, exponentiation is a way of expressing repeated multiplication. In this case, 10 raised to the power of 2 means multiplying 10 by itself 2 times. Mathematically, this can be represented as 10^2 = 10 × 10 = 100.
